How To Fix EG611 - Number of selected sample devices and spare devices: &1


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: EG - IS-U device management

  • Message number: 611

  • Message text: Number of selected sample devices and spare devices: &1

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message EG611 - Number of selected sample devices and spare devices: &1 ?

    The SAP error message EG611, which states "Number of selected sample devices and spare devices: &1," typically occurs in the context of device management or maintenance planning within SAP. This error indicates that there is an issue with the number of sample devices or spare devices selected in a particular operation, such as a maintenance order or a device inspection.

    Cause:

    1. Incorrect Configuration: The number of sample devices or spare devices selected exceeds the allowed limit set in the system configuration.
    2. Data Entry Error: Users may have entered an incorrect number of devices when creating or processing a maintenance order or inspection.
    3. System Settings: The system may have specific settings that restrict the number of devices that can be selected for a particular operation.

    Solution:

    1. Check Configuration Settings: Review the configuration settings in the SAP system related to device management. Ensure that the limits for sample and spare devices are set correctly.
    2. Review Data Entry: Verify the number of devices entered in the transaction. Ensure that it aligns with the allowed limits.
    3. Adjust Selection: If the number of selected devices exceeds the limit, reduce the number of selected sample or spare devices to comply with the system's requirements.
    4.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idelines on managing sample and spare devices.
    5. Contact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or consulting with an SAP expert for further assistance.
